# Flaky Integration Tests — Ledgerline Payments

The settlement integration suite in Ledgerline is known to flake under parallel runs, usually in the refund reconciliation cases. Before quarantining a test, check the flake tracker and retry once on a clean runner. The Tollgate team owns the suite and reviews quarantine requests weekly. For questions or to report a newly flaky case, write to the suite owners.

alerts address for kafof-bagag: kasael@olvarqdyn.corp

On-call: the pricing experiment splits traffic 80/20 between baseline and dynamic tiers. If conversion alarms fire, kill the experiment via the flag service (`marquee-dynamic-v2` → off). Do not edit price rows by hand.

After the kill switch, confirm the assignments table stops accruing new variant rows within five minutes. If rows keep appearing, the flag cache on the Brindle cluster is stale — restart it.

To inspect assignments directly, use this connection string for the experiments database.

warehouse DSN: mssql://gorael_svc:CSAOPkf@db-5d7b.qorveldata.example:5432/novix

## Deploying MergeMuse

MergeMuse is our dedup service for customer records — it collapses near-duplicates from the Quillbrook imports before they hit the main store. Deploys go out Tuesdays after the eng sync. Heads up: the fuzzy-matcher needs a warm cache, so don't scale to zero between releases. When rolling out, apply the service configuration shown below.

service settings:
[praath]
host = praath.qirvansys.corp
user = praath_svc
database = praath_prod

## Step 4: Migrate bulk-edit settings

Bulk edits in the Harrowgate admin table move from per-user prefs to service-level config in v9. Delete the old prefs rows after cutover; leftovers override the new limits and cause silent batch truncation. Dry-run a 50-row edit, confirm the audit log records one batch entry, then proceed. Future changes go through config review only. The service-level values introduced in v9 are as follows.

service settings:
HOLMIR_PIN=8453
HOLMIR_METRICS_HOST=metrics.holmir.qorvelsys.internal
HOLMIR_LOG_LEVEL=error
HOLMIR_TENANT=belax